The abu dhabi animal shelter Diaries
The store locations a solid emphasis on giving top-notch customer care and making sure that pets get the best care feasible from their choices.Trying to find the best pet shops in Dubai to pamper your furry friend? Check out the list to seek out the ultimate pet care shopping knowledge, where just about every require for your happier, healthier pet